Demir Grup Sivasspor went head-to-head with Konyaspor in the Super Lig of Turkey on February 22. The final score was 1-1, with neither team able to find a winner.
The game turned on the 8th minute when Emrah Bassan found the net, putting Demir Grup Sivasspor in front. The scoreline was shaped by further goal from Yusuf Erdogan, setting the final scoreline at 1-1.

Referee showed the yellow card six times throughout the game. Melih Ibrahimoglu, Alassane Ndao, Murat Paluli, Pedrinho, Ugurcan Yazgili and Samuel Moutoussamy were the ones to receive it.
The teams have met five times since May 2023. Demir Grup Sivasspor have won three times, Konyaspor once, with the other one encounter ending in stalemate. Their most recent clash took place on September 21, 2024, finishing in a 0-0 draw. Demir Grup Sivasspor have scored three goals across these five encounters, while Konyaspor have scored one. Overall, Demir Grup Sivasspor hold a stronger head-to-head record against Konyaspor in recent meetings.
Demir Grup Sivasspor have won nine of their 32 matches in Super Lig this season, with seven draws and sixteen defeats, scoring 43 goals at an average of 1.34 per match and conceding 53 at a rate of 1.66 per match. In Super Lig, Konyaspor have played 32 matches, winning twelve, drawing seven and losing thirteen, scoring 41 goals, averaging 1.28 per match, while conceding 44, an average of 1.38 per match.
